ABSTRACT:

Conventional extraction methods often rely on toxic solvents and energy-intensive processes, limiting their sustainability and applicability in health-related sectors. Eutectic solvents (ES), particularly natural deep eutectic solvents (NADES), have emerged as a green and efficient alternative for extracting bioactive compounds such as polyphenols, carotenoids, and polysaccharides from a variety of resources. These metabolites exhibit antioxidant, antimicrobial, and anti-inflammatory properties, making them valuable for functional foods, nutraceuticals, and skincare formulations. This lecture will explore the principles of eutectic solvent-based extraction, highlighting its advantages over traditional methods, and discuss the impact of bioactive compounds on health and sustainability. By integrating green extraction technologies into biomass biorefineries, we can enhance the circular economy and promote the development of eco-friendly bio-based products.

BIO:

Dr. Leonardo de Souza Mesquita is a biologist with a strong academic background in applied botany and biotechnology. He holds a Master’s and Ph.D. in Sciences, specializing in biodiversity and interdisciplinary health sciences. Currently, he serves as the Principal Investigator of the project “Sustainable Innovations: The Biorefinery Revolution via Macroalgae Valorization Using Renewable Solvents towards a Green/Blue Economy” at University of São Paulo (USP). His research focuses on the sustainable extraction of bioactive compounds from plant, macroalgae, and food matrices, with an emphasis on integrating extraction and analytical techniques to obtain biologically active and safe extracts. He specializes in alternative, non-volatile biobased solvents, including ionic liquids, eutectic solvents, edible oils, and surfactants, which are key to developing innovative bioproduct formulations. His expertise spans high-performance liquid chromatography (HPLC), mass spectrometry, alternative biomolecule purification, scanning electron microscopy, and molecular biology.
